Output 40f17ef391c60fb5a0329b75688b76f0eb49a0b2dba5e6e5e9d114ef4d691bd0:0

value
8333645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 634b69cbcbac911f4c02ce4e378baf20c16f972f OP_EQUAL
address
3Ak3ALhqS8aF37R4jFhUzSN6673nbiTBGn
transaction
40f17ef391c60fb5a0329b75688b76f0eb49a0b2dba5e6e5e9d114ef4d691bd0
spent
true